Background Checks
Background checks will only be requested as needed after a conditional job offer has been made and only if required based on the specific role. Before conducting any background check, we will:
- Notify you of our intention to conduct a background check
- Obtain your explicit consent before proceeding
- Provide information about the scope and nature of the background check

Data Retention
We will retain your personal information only for as long as necessary to:
- Complete the hiring process for the position you applied for
- Comply with legal requirements regarding employment records
- Consider you for future opportunities with your consent
Typically, we retain candidate information for 12 months after the conclusion of the hiring process unless you request deletion earlier or consent to longer retention.
